Role disparity refers to the differences in responsibilities, expectations, and power dynamics among individuals within a group or organization. It can manifest in various contexts, such as workplaces, families, or social settings, where certain individuals possess more authority or influence than others. This imbalance can lead to misunderstandings, conflicts, or inefficiencies if not addressed. Acknowledging and managing role disparity is crucial for fostering collaboration and equity.

Income inequality is typically measured using the Gini coefficient, which ranges from 0 (perfect equality) to 1 (perfect inequality). Factors considered in determining the disparity in earnings among different groups of people include education level, occupation, gender, race, and access to resources and opportunities.
Economic disparity can lead to a range of social and political consequences, including increased crime rates, social unrest, and diminished social cohesion. It often results in limited access to education and healthcare for lower-income individuals, perpetuating cycles of poverty. Additionally, significant disparities can hinder economic growth, as large segments of the population may lack opportunities to contribute productively to the economy. Ultimately, these inequalities can undermine democratic processes and stability within societies.
